2. Flexible Education System Suitable for All Students
The American education system is known for its flexibility. Students can customize their majors, explore elective subjects, move between specializations, or switch universities if needed. This makes the USA a highly attractive option for those planning to study in US after school or graduation.
Students who want to study in USA for Indian students after 12th benefit from:
·Choice-based credit system
·Double majors
·Minor programs
·Internships (CPT)
·Optional Practical Training (OPT)
This academic freedom helps students explore their interests before finalizing a career path.

4. Options to Study Without IELTS
A common myth is that English proficiency tests like IELTS are compulsory. However, many institutions now allow students to study in USA without IELTS through:
·Medium of Instruction (MOI) letters
·University-specific online interviews
·English proficiency waivers
·Previous English-medium schooling
This is especially beneficial for students planning to study in USA from India who may not want to take English tests.
5. Exceptional Career & Job Opportunities
After completing their course, students can work in the USA through the OPT program, which lasts:
·12 months for most programs
·36 months for STEM courses
This is one of the major reasons Indian students prefer to study in USA for international students, as it allows them to gain global work experience in industries like IT, engineering, finance, healthcare, data science, and business.
Additionally, the USA is home to top companies like Google, Apple, Amazon, Tesla, Microsoft, and Meta—offering world-class salaries and career growth.
